Professor and Associate Chairman Department of Pediatrics Cincinnati Children's Hospital Stephen R. Daniels, M.D., is professor and associate chairman of the Department of Pediatrics at Cincinnati Children's Hospital. He also serves as medical director of Healthworks. Trained in pediatrics, pediatric cardiology, hypertension and epidemiology, his research focus has been in the area of understanding the development of risk factors for adult cardiovascular disease in pediatric populations. His studies have examined elevated blood pressure and cholesterol abnormalities in children and the role that being overweight plays. Dr. Daniels has served as a member of the Pediatric Working Group of the National High Blood Pressure Education Program. He is a member of the NIH Epidemiology and Disease Control Study Section. He directs the pediatric lipid, hypertension and weight management clinics at Cincinnati Children's Hospital. Dr. Daniels earned his AB at University of Rochester and his M.D. from University of Chicago. He has an MPH from Harvard University and a Ph.D. from University of North Carolina.
